Understanding Net Weighing in Powder Packaging
Net weighing is a packaging method where the required quantity of powder is measured separately in a weighing hopper before being transferred into the bag. This is different from gross weighing, where the bag itself is weighed during the filling process. Net weighing is often preferred when higher speed, better repeatability, and improved process control are required.
In powder packaging, weight consistency is important because even small variations can affect dispatch accuracy, inventory control, and customer satisfaction. A net weighing system allows the machine to measure the powder quantity through controlled feeding before release. Once the target weight is achieved, the measured powder is discharged into the bag, and the next weighing cycle can begin.
This system is especially suitable for businesses handling fine powders, free-flowing powders, semi-free-flowing powders, and products that require clean transfer. The weighing mechanism, feeding system, discharge section, and bag handling arrangement work together to maintain accuracy and smooth operational flow.

Role of Automation in Powder Packaging
Automation is an important part of modern powder packaging because it reduces manual intervention and improves process consistency. In a net weighing system, automation helps control feeding, weighing, discharge, bag clamping, conveying, and rejection when connected with a check weigher.
A microprocessor-based controller can help operators set target weight, monitor cycle performance, control feed speeds, and maintain repeatable operation. When the packaging line includes automatic bag placers, bag pushers, sealing machines, stitching machines, and conveyors, the complete system becomes more efficient and easier to manage.
Automation also helps reduce human error. Manual weighing and filling often depend on operator skill, which can create variation in weight and speed. Automated net weighing systems provide a more controlled process and help maintain steady production flow.

Maintenance and Cleaning Importance
Regular maintenance helps keep the machine accurate, clean, and reliable. Since powder can settle inside corners or moving parts, cleaning should be planned according to the product type and usage frequency. Hygienic design supports easier cleaning, but operator discipline is also important.
The weighing system should be checked periodically to ensure accuracy. Load cells, clamps, feeding parts, discharge chutes, sensors, and moving mechanisms should be inspected as part of routine maintenance. Dust control systems should also be cleaned properly to avoid blockage and reduced suction performance.
Good maintenance not only improves machine life but also reduces unexpected downtime. For continuous production environments, preventive maintenance is more effective than waiting for breakdowns.
